15-year-old Christopher has an extraordinary brain: He is exceptional at mathematics but ill-equip ped to interpret everyday life. He has never ventured alone beyond the end of his road\, he detests being touched\, and he distrusts strangers. Now it is 7 minutes after midnight\, and Christopher stands beside his neighbo r’s dead dog\, Wellington\, who has been speared with a garden fork. Findi ng himself under suspicion\, Christopher is determined to solve the myster y of who murdered Wellington\, and he carefully records each fact of the c rime. But his detective work\, forbidden by his father\, takes him on a th rilling journey that upturns his world.
